What happens to the view when Sarah switches from a low-power lens to a high-power lens under the microscope?

When Sarah switches from a low-power lens to a high-power lens under the microscope, she experiences an increase in magnification that allows her to observe fewer cells but with greater detail. High-power lenses have a smaller field of view compared to low-power lenses, which means that while she might be focused on a smaller area, the cellular structures within that area are magnified and more distinct. This allows her to examine the intricate features of the cells, such as their shapes, sizes, and internal components, which are not visible under lower magnification. This transition is crucial for detailed observation in microscopic studies, especially when examining specific characteristics or differences between cell types. Thus, the increased detail observed with the high-power lens leads to a view that showcases fewer cells in a more detailed manner.
